Sweet 220, a small bakery located in Dearborn, Michigan, has experienced a remarkable turnaround in just a few weeks. Once struggling, the bakery is now selling out thousands of cupcakes daily, with lines wrapped around the building. This incredible change was sparked by a single viral TikTok video from the popular influencer Chow Down Detroit.
Sweet 220 was started in 2008 by Arab American Muslim pastry chef Hassan Maki and his wife. They opened their bakery in 2011, focusing on making everything from scratch. Despite their dedication, the bakery faced tough times recently. High inflation and rising costs made it difficult to maintain business, and the bakery was slow and quiet.
Everything changed when Chow Down Detroit visited Sweet 220 and posted a TikTok video reviewing their cupcakes. In his video, he described the cupcakes as possibly the best in Metro Detroit. This endorsement resonated with viewers and quickly went viral.
Since the video was posted about a month ago, Sweet 220 has seen a dramatic increase in customers. The bakery now sells out almost every day, with lines stretching around the building. On one Saturday, they sold 1,800 cupcakes, and on another day, they made 2,000 cupcakes to meet demand.
Customers have been eager to try the bakery's offerings, including unique flavors like banana pudding cupcakes and lemon cheesecake. One customer shared her determination to pick up the perfect cupcakes for her husband Michael's retirement party, noting that two weeks prior, the bakery was too swamped to take pre-orders.
Many customers also expressed gratitude towards Chow Down Detroit for highlighting the bakery and helping small businesses thrive.
Hassan Maki shared his emotions about the bakery's newfound success, describing himself as blessed, happy, proud, and humbled. He acknowledged the challenges they faced with inflation and rising prices but emphasized how the viral video changed everything.
The bakery has since hired more staff and even added a snack cart to accommodate the increased customer flow.
